Aims & Scope

Sud-Ouest Européen is an interuniversity journal of geography published by the geography institutes of the universities of Toulouse, Bordeaux, Pau, and Perpignan. Its headquarters and main direction are at the University Toulouse – Jean Jaurès. Starting in 1998, it succeeded the Revue géographique des Pyrénées et du Sud-Ouest (RGPSO) founded in 1930 by Daniel Faucher, in Toulouse. The RGPSO, which was published for over 60 years, was one of the major regional geography journals that had a quasi-monopoly on research and publications concerning the southwest of France, the Pyrenees, and the Iberian Peninsula. These works often resulted in original cartography. Sud-Ouest Européen clearly follows the editorial continuity of the RGPSO, of which it is also the depositary. The journal's mission has always been to publish scientific work relating to the southwest of France, Spain, and Portugal. The change in the journal's name illustrates a clear desire for increased openness to the Iberian Peninsula, which is also reflected in the international nature of its scientific and editorial committees. In these geographical areas, Sud-Ouest Européen thus constitutes a publication opportunity for young researchers from the four universities of the Southwest, but also for young Portuguese and Spanish researchers, especially since the journal is not a priori closed to the possibility of publishing in Spanish. Similarly, while Sud-Ouest Européen publishes articles mainly concerning the southwest of France and the Iberian Peninsula, it can also host theoretical articles or articles referring to another space if they present a general interest on a theme chosen for an issue. The journal, due to its accessibility and the diversity of its themes, is likely to reach a particularly varied audience: academics and professionals, planners-urbanists, geographers, sociologists, but also secondary school teachers looking for examples in this region of Europe.
